免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
最近访问板块 发新帖
查看: 1500 | 回复: 2
打印 上一主题 下一主题

一篇真正的SHELL编程,求各位高手帮忙!要交的毕业论文啊! [复制链接]

论坛徽章:
0
跳转到指定楼层
1 [收藏(0)] [报告]
发表于 2004-06-05 11:11 |只看该作者 |倒序浏览
建立一个以BASH脚本程序,这个命令脚本程序的工作过程是:在命令脚本程序中
首先建立一个菜单,使一些对LINUX 操作系统的使用方法不很熟悉的拥护可以对
菜单选项进行选择,具有功能如下:
.[E]DIT    编辑一个文件        . [D]ELCET     删除一个文件
.[M]OVE  移动一个文件           . [R]ENAME    更新一个文件的名字
若用户选择E/e,则读入第一个带完整路径的文件名参数,然后用某一个文件
编程器进行编程;
若用户选择D/d,则读入第一个带完整路径的文件名参数,然后首先判断该文件
是否存在,若存在,接着判断该文件的属主是否是该用户本人,若是用户本人,
再判断该文件是否是为真正文件,若是,则最后提示是否真正删除,只有选择删
除本删除,否则上述任一判断不成立都应该给出相应的输出错误信息。
若用户选择M/m,则首先读入第一个带完整路径的文件名参数,然后首先判断该
文件是否存在,若存在,接着再读入下一个目标文件路径参数,若该目标文件路
径也存在,则最后提示是否是真正移动,只有选择移动才能移动,否则上述人一
判断不成立都应该给出相应的输出错误提示信息;
若用户选择R/r,则首先读入第一个带完整路径的文件名参数,然后判断该文件
是否存在,若存在,接着再读入下一个目标文件路径参数,最后提示是否真正改
名,只有选择改名才改名,否则上述人一判断不成立都应该给出相应的输出错误
提示信息。


跪求各位高手帮忙指点指点!因为本人对SHELL语言还不是很熟悉!谢谢!

论坛徽章:
0
2 [报告]
发表于 2004-06-05 13:37 |只看该作者

一篇真正的SHELL编程,求各位高手帮忙!要交的毕业论文啊!

在论坛里面按照帖子的标题搜索“菜单”,有很多

论坛徽章:
0
3 [报告]
发表于 2004-06-07 12:28 |只看该作者

一篇真正的SHELL编程,求各位高手帮忙!要交的毕业论文啊!

吃透sh的大好机会,自已摸索吧
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P